The invention discloses a self-propelled scissor aerial work platform weight measuring system, relates to the technical field of aerial work platforms, and solves the problem that the viscosity of hydraulic oil used in an aerial work platform hydraulic system is greatly influenced by temperature, and thus obtained pressure values are inaccurate. In the system, a lifting platform is connected with four fulcrums formed by four sliding blocks at the top end of a scissor arm and pressure sensors; detected numerical values are converted into voltage signals through the pressure sensors, the voltage signals are transmitted to a transmitter through a concentrator, and the transmitter comprehensively processes and amplifies the received voltage signals; and an ECU is used for performing program analysis on real-time data transmitted by the transmitter and transmitting obtained weight data to a display screen for real-time display. The system can work at the temperature of -20 DEG C, so that weight measurement is more accurate and stable; and meanwhile, when the weight data exceeds a weight threshold value, an alarm device gives an alarm to remind a worker to reduce the weight in time, so that the use safety of the lifting platform is improved.
